Meet Susan Holmes, Republican Candidate For the Manchester Board of Directors

Learn about this candidate for the Manchester Board of Directors.

Full name: Susan Holmes

Education (colleges/degrees): ECSU Bachelor Degree, Trinity-pending Master's Degree

Work: Full-time Student

Why do you want to be on the Manchester Board of Directors? To avoid urbanization of Manchester, to encourage our seniors to stay in town by reducing taxes, to ensure Manchester parks are kept in good condition, and the same for town infrastructure and school buildings.

What experience do you bring to the table? I served in leadership positions on various Parent/Teacher organizations when my children were in Manchester schools.  I was a member of the Board of Education for seven years; one year as chair.  I graduated from the Government Academy and Leadership Academy.  I served on several committees.   I served on the Board of Directors the past two years.  I have lived in Manchester for 42 years.

What do you think the town's most pressing issue is? Keeping budgets in check.  We cannot raise taxes 5.1% when the economy is growing at half that rate.

What do you love most about Manchester? The historical background, the parks, the swimming pools, the Community Y: these are assets which provide a fine quality of life to the community.

What do you like to do for fun? I like to dance!  I would love to have a dance hall downtown where musicians can provide the music.  Perhaps each night of the week would have a different genre of music.
